A Business Built on Dog Poop
William started Swoop Scoop after realizing there was a massive demand for dog waste removal services—but most companies were unreliable, lacked proper systems, and had poor customer service. By streamlining operations, focusing on customer experience, and leveraging digital marketing, he rapidly scaled his business to over 2,000 recurring customers and $200,000 per month in revenue.
How Does the Service Work?
At its core, the business is as simple as picking up dog poop. Customers sign up for a subscription-based model, choosing how often they want their yards cleaned:
- Twice a week
- Weekly (most popular option)
- Every other week
- Once a month
Customers receive instant quotes online, and the team arrives, scoops the poop, and moves on to the next yard. One of the small but important details that set them apart is taking a picture of the closed gate after every visit—a small gesture that builds trust and reassures customers that their pets are safe.
The Startup Costs: How to Get Started for Just $174
One of the biggest advantages of this business is its low barrier to entry. William breaks down the essential tools needed to get started:
- Corona Garden Rake – Used to scoop up waste efficiently.
- Lobby Dustpan – Modified for better ergonomics to reduce wrist strain.
- Disinfectant Sprayer – Used to clean tools after each yard.
- Bucket – To keep everything organized and sanitized.
With just these basic tools, you can start servicing clients immediately.
Earning Potential: How Fast Can You Reach $100K?
One of the most impressive takeaways from this video is how quickly you can scale this business.
Here’s the math:
- The average customer pays about $100 per month.
- 85 customers = $100K/year.
- If you acquire just 2 new customers per week, you’ll reach $100K in revenue within your first year.
And since most customers stay long-term, your income continues to grow month after month. It’s a recurring revenue model, which makes it predictable and scalable.
Marketing: The Key to Scaling Fast
William credits his background in digital marketing for his ability to grow the business so quickly. He started with door hangers and local networking, but things really exploded when he started running Facebook and Google Ads.
His early success with Facebook ads:
- $50-$100/day ad budget
- Ads featuring real people and trucks converted the best.
- First ads were as simple as a picture of a bag of poop.
- Leads cost as little as $7 each.
- 1 in 3 leads converted into paying customers.
William also stressed the importance of brand recognition—his trucks are fully wrapped, his team wears uniforms, and his company has a strong presence online.

The Biggest Challenges & Mistakes
Even with rapid success, William made some mistakes along the way. Here are the biggest lessons learned:
- Not understanding seasonality – He assumed summer would be the busiest season, but demand actually spikes in the winter and early spring when snow melts and yards are a mess.
- Hiring too quickly – They had a huge surge in demand but struggled to hire fast enough to keep up.
- Fleet expansion – He and his co-founder took on personal truck loans to keep up with growth, but they’ve since been able to upgrade their fleet strategically.

The Key to Success: Systems & Automation
One of the most valuable insights from the video is how systems and automation allow the business to run almost hands-free:
- Customers sign up online without talking to anyone.
- Automated SMS & email follow-ups recapture lost leads.
- A fully staffed call center handles customer inquiries.
- Route management software optimizes daily schedules.
- Each location has a manager, so the business runs independently.
William estimates that he only works about 10 hours per week on Swoop Scoop now, and the business could run for six months without him.
